Banner IVU BCR Reads Multiple Codes In Same Image

Banner Engineering has introduced an IVU barcode reader that is easily configured from the touch-screen. It reads Datamatrix and all standard linear barcodes and can read multiple codes of different types in the same image. Information is output by serial port. An intuitive multi-language user interface allows for easy configuration without the need for a PC.

The reader's extensive capabilities make it appropriate for a wide range of identification and verification applications. These include packaging, component tracking for automotive and other assembly operations, pharmaceutical and medical products, material handling and distribution, food and beverage and electronics. The unit's compact IP67 rated housing withstands harsh industrial environments.

The menu-driven interface and colour LCD touch-screen controls allow easy setup and changes to inspection parameters. A software emulator lets users optimise their applications offline. Image processing expertise is not required. The interface and emulator are available in English, Spanish, Portuguese, French, Italian, German, Japanese, simplified Chinese and traditional Chinese. A USB 2.0 interface is provided for easy updating and diagnostics.

In addition to Datamatrix, the IVU BCR reads the following linear codes: Code 128, Code39, Codabar, Interleaved 2 of 5, EAN13, EAN8, UPCE, Postnet, IMB and Pharmacode. A 68.5mm LCD screen displaying 320 x 240 pixels displays all necessary information. An adjustable focus lens makes image acquisition fast and easy. Cables, mounting brackets, lenses, filters and external light rings (red, blue, green and infrared) are available to support all applications.

Ueye Camera Offers Electronic Image Stabilisation

The IDS Ueye XS camera from Stemmer Imaging measures 22 x 24 x 24mm and offers an 8megapixel sensor with an auto-focus lens and an USB 2.0 interface. The Ueye XS also offers electronic image stabilisation, automatic image control, backlight compensation and a complete SDK featuring face detection and tracking.

The built-in face-tracking facility can detect and track up to four different faces in real time and also provides the viewing angle of every face it detects. The electronic image stabiliser is said to minimise image blur caused by camera motion and vibration. The Ueye XS also comes with automatic image controls, such as auto exposure and auto white balance, which allow the user to achieve optimum image quality under varying lighting conditions.

The auto-focus system has a horizontal viewing angle of 53deg and has a minimum focusing distance of 100mm. Auto focus is also tracked even during live image acquisition at a resolution of 1,280 x 720 pixels and a 15fps frame rate. Both uncompressed and MJPEG format are supported for data transfer and single images can be read out with the full 8megapixel resolution.

Stemmer Offers Printqual Image Processing Tool

Stemmer Imaging has unveiled the Printqual Image Processing Tool for print quality inspection, as part of the Common Vision Blox hardware-independent imaging toolkit. Printqual allows a monochrome or colour test image to be compared quantitatively against a specified reference image for applications in every sector of print inspection.

It is an ActiveX control that can be used to inspect a wide range of print substrates such as paper, cardboard and labels, as well as overprints. Even highly complex work pieces, such as lead frames and printed circuit boards can be inspected for errors. Work with Printqual is divided into a learning or training phase, and the subsequent automatic inspection of the items. Acceptance thresholds can easily be determined by one or more acceptable test images.

The thresholds can be adjusted for the images to be accepted. The test image is position and distortion-corrected, and a comparison is made in terms of small, medium and large-scale structures within the image. All images producing a quality score below the determined acceptance thresholds will be rejected by Printqual. Unlike conventional correlation methods, Printqual makes it possible to distinguish between a large number of small errors and a single large error. The algorithm is so sensitive that errors of only a few pixels in size can be identified.

Image Sensor Resolves For Microscopy

The ProgRes C7 is suitable for any illumination technique in light microscopy and excels with high light sensitivity and natural reproduction of colours. The new ProgRes C7 from Jenoptik, equipped with instantaneous SXGA live image, mechanical shutter and 7Mpixel CCD sensor, records even the tiniest specimen structures in a precise and detailed fashion. The ProgRes C7 is particularly suited to macro shots in addition to microscopy applications.

The instantaneous live image makes precise specimen positioning and focusing much easier. Thanks to the integrated shutter, it takes only a single shot to capture objects in motion and easily accommodates flash illumination techniques. Another advantage of the shutter is that it allows the camera to be triggered directly and precisely. Integration into automated process sequences or applications involving, for example, a motorised stage are made easy.

The ProgRes C7 is suitable for any illumination technique in light microscopy and excels with high light sensitivity and natural reproduction of colours. C-Mount and IEEE1394 FireWire provide standard interfaces for connection with all common types of microscopes and computers. Powerful easy-to-handle ProgRes CapturePro image acquisition software for Microsoft Windows and Apple Macintosh operating systems is included.
